Clients within Sonata are not only able to own many products, but may also be known by different numbers from outside the system.
For example:
Tax number
Outlet (or distribution) number
Old product system number
Mainframe interface number
Telephone number
PAYE Reference Number
Since all these numbers may be used to identify the client, other than the unique Sonata number, it is important to maintain a list of these numbers in the system. These are maintained in the Client External References tab screen.
After the number is entered against the client, it is then possible to identify the client using the Client Search Wizard by selecting this reference type from the drop down list in the Client Number box.
All numbers entered into the system must be unique and only one number can be applied against each number type for a client. For example, where a number (like a telephone or tax number) is used, it must be unique to that client.
The PAYE Reference Number has a length of 10 digits and does not contain any characters.
